City of Westminster College tutor Sheromie Brewster has launched the CATCH youth project (Cultural Arts, Sports & Visual Literacy) for Barbados.

CATCH will teach skills including communication, photography, music and film making, as young people create an online magazine with mentoring from sports stars and professional artists, editors and web designers.

CATCH launches as a four-week programme this August at Kensington Oval Test Cricket Centre in Bridgetown – an area characterised by high youth unemployment. Sheromie, who has close family ties to Barbados, says: “This is about helping the community, as well as sharing good practice about ways to increase aspirations among young people.”
